Fig. 2

Cre/lox lineage mapping of neural crest cells reveals contributions to cells surrounding the olfactory epithelium but not to Islet/Gnrh3+ neurons.

Single confocal sections of an olfactory epithelium from a double-heterozygous Tg(−28.5Sox10:Cre);Tg(ef1a:loxP-DsRed-loxP-egfp) embryo at 48 hpf, labelled for the expression of Islet1/2 (magenta) and eGFP (green); nuclei are labelled with DAPI (grey). No eGFP;Islet1/2 double-positive cells are detected in the epithelia. Embryos are viewed dorsally and the inset in the first panel shows a schematic representation of a 48 hpf embryonic head indicating the orientation of the region analysed. The dotted line highlights the olfactory epithelium and scalebars represent 15 μm in the low and 10 μm in the high magnifications, respectively; the region shown in the high magnification is indicated in the neighbouring panel.
